Blood Charge is a Forgotten Realms adventure using the 2nd-edition Dungeons & Dragons ruleset, published in 1990 by TSR, Inc.

The Stone Sceptre has been recovered.

But will it be enough to stop the Raja of Solon? Ambuchar Devayam has massed 10,000 zombies on Ra-Khati's border. Only Gaumahavi, the Great Dragon of the Purple Wastes, stands between him and the hidden Kingdom. Yet even she cannot face Ambuchar alone, for the evil raja has recovered an archaic Imaskari relic that renders him invincible.

If Ra-Khati is to be saved and the player characters are to escape the raja's curse, Ambuchar Devayan must be stopped. But how? The player characters' search for a solution will embroil them in Tuigan politics, lure them to the Red Mountain Monastery's forbidden halls, and lead them into ancient Solon itself, where Ambuchar's slaves—both living and undead—toil to make him even more dangerous.

Blood Charge is the third adventure in the Empires Adventures Trilogy, taking place in the new Forgotten Realms Campaign world territories described in the The Horde campaign set. The Empires Adventure Trilogy is set amidst the turbulent events portrayed in the Empires Novel Trilogy. This adventure is designed for four to eight players characters of levels 7–10. It can be played as a separate, stand-alone module or as the sequel to FRA2, Black Courser.

Credits[]

  • Design: Troy Denning
  • Graphic Design: Roy E. Parker, Dee Barnett, Paul Hanchette
  • Editing: Anne Brown
  • Cover Art: Brom
  • Typography: Angelika Lokotz, Tracey Zamagne
  • Interior Art: Paul Abrams
  • Cartography: Diesel
  • Production: Sarah Feggested
